Trivia Question: The town of Uncertain is a geographical anomaly in what American state? Answer: Texas Uncertain, Texas is simply named such due to a clerical error. Trivia Question: Maurice LeBlanc invented what famous literary gentleman thief? Answer: Arsene Lupin Lupin was described as a cunning nobleman. Canniness and elegance were the primary tools of his trade. In a few works, Lupin had to face off against the completely original character of Detective Herlock Sholmes (not a typo). Trivia Question: In what sport did Billie-Jean King famously beat Bobby Riggs? Answer: Tennis Both of these players were considered some of the best in tennis.
